VoIP
Voice over Internet Protocol. A means of using the IP (Internet Protocol) to transmit a voice signal that is employed in corporate LANs and Internet telephony. When used in mobile communication, it is called Wireless VoIP and is expected to become truly practical on fourth-generation mobile phone technology (4G).
